    Given the discussion about the new release, I figured I would crack one from the cellar. 2014 Third Coast Old Ale from Bell's. Just over 11 years old at this point. 10.2% ABV.

    Poured at fridge temp. Pours with almost no head. The nose is full of caramel candy, light mint, pine, clove, and bit of maple.

    The taste is insanely smooth and wonderful. Werther's caramel candy, light hops, mint, plum, apricot, and a nice floral note. Lingering bitterness on the aftertaste. What a treat.

    2025 vintage that pours a dark mahogany brown color that is crystal clear, allowing you to look through the beer from the top and see through the bottom of the glass because there isn’t even a senior head on the beer, as expected with a 30% ABV (!!!!!) beer.

    The nose is exceptionally boozy up to a couple of feet away after you crack open the beautiful ceramic bottle. That’s to be expected. Not as expected was the ability of the other aromas to shine through, with loads of oak, rich caramel, vanilla, port, plums, booze soaked dark cherries, smoky peat, honey, and a whiff of citrus. My goodness.

    The booze behaves itself on the taste, quickly appearing up front, then sliding to the back of the palate as a substantial warming that never goes away. The beauty of this beer is the balance of all the flavors that follow, with the caramel, vanilla, and port first up, with the port flowing into the plum and dark cherry, which ease into the oak, smoky peat, and honey. Incredible.

    The mouthfeel is like drinking a fine spirit that coats the palate. This is, quite simply, stunning. I’m glad I saved enough to age, because I think this will be a treasure to savor 5 or 10 years down the road.

    Kidding aside this is actually pretty good. Canned less than 2 months ago, the fresh tasting C hops shine with earthy grapefruit and to a lesser extent, juicy pineapple. I get some slightly overcooked sugar cookies and caramel for a bit of malt balance, but this is pretty much all about the hops. Really liking the lingering brash bitterness that lingers long on the tongue. Good stuff.
